In creating this artwork I thought about how women are truly the ultimate water bearers, not only through the sacred vessel of their wombs, but literally as the ones who walk miles and miles across dry lands to carry back water to their families and villages.
It is heartbreaking that in this day in age, we still have 663 million people that live without access to clean water. More than 1/3 of Africa and 63% of rural India have to walk long distances to get water. Clean water, our most precious resource and basic human right. We can do something, check out Charity Water for example, we could pledge for clean water for our next BIRTHday and help bring clean water to our brothers and sisters who need it.
